Magny-Cours 2011, Silverstone 2011, Monza 2012, Silverstone 2012. Four races, four wins for the Marc VDS Racing BMW Z4 GT3 in the Blancpain Endurance Series. Which means that since last autumn Maxime Martin and his team mates Bas Leinders and Markus Palttala are quite simply unbeaten in this competition this year which brings together some… fifty odd GT3 cars!
This last Sunday at Silverstone, the Marc VDS Racing team once again worked hard at bringing the Z4 GT3 to the top of the rankings. ” With the first pit-stop our car went from 7th up into 2nd spot, and when I rejoined the track after the second stop, we managed to get the better of the Audi which was in the lead when going into the pits, Maxime explained. I believe that the two last seasons spent in the World FIA GT1 Championship offered the Marc VDS Racing team the opportunity to impose themselves as one of the most hardened and efficient teams on the grid! »
Once in the lead, Maxime once again proved his speed on a rain soaked track, as had been the case at Monza. Not only did the Brussels-based driver experience any immediate pressure from his nearest rivals, but took the chequered flag with near on a one minute lead on the first of the two Audis which completed the podium. ” And one more victory! It goes without saying that the rain suits us perfectly, because as compared to some Pro/Am teams, it is always far more fulfilling to prove the difference in a noticeable fashion. As for the rest, Marc VDS Racing’s strength lies in the fact that the entire team is 200% concentrated on the Blancpain Endurance Series this season. I’m fully aware that the other teams are waiting for us around the corner, but at this given moment in time, we’re succeeding pretty well. Since last year’s 24 Hours of Spa, where we competed for the first time with the BMW Z4 GT3, I clocked up the pole at Francorchamps, prior to winning all the Blancpain races since then. No further comment required.”
Next weekend Maxime will be at the wheel of the official Alpina B6, competing in the ADAC GT Masters 2012, the highly official German Grand Touring competition. Objective: perform brilliantly in order to recover the lead in this competition. “The race is being held at the very interesting Sachsenring circuit. And from there I will be heading off for the Sarthe region, Maxime Martin continued. It will then be high time to take on the 24 Hours of Le Mans week, which I can’t wait to tackle. The Judd Oak Racing LMP2 Morgan, which I will be sharing with Bas Leinders and David Heinemeier Hansson clocked up the best lap time in its category this last Sunday during the preliminary test sessions, at the hand of Olivier Pla. This goes to show that she is truly competitive. And a good omen for what is to come … »
